🎡 What the Gravity mechanic actually changes

Multiplier drops are the one genuinely different thing on this floor, and it is worth being precise about how they work. Before a round begins, the game engine assigns boosted values to certain outcomes: specific numbers on the roulette wheel, or winning hands at blackjack. If a bet lands on a boosted outcome, the payout is multiplied rather than paid at the table's normal rate.

The trade sits in the base game. A multiplier layer has to be funded from somewhere, and in practice that means the standard payouts on boosted rounds behave slightly differently from a plain table. Nothing about the dealer's rules changes, and the underlying odds of the wheel or the shoe stay exactly as they are. What changes is the shape of the return: more rounds that pay nothing much, punctuated by occasional ones that pay several times the usual figure. A player who prefers a flat, predictable session will get on better at the standard European wheel, while someone chasing a big single round has a reason to sit at the Gravity version instead. 💸 Getting money out of Zoome Casino Australia

Payout requests are handled inside 72 hours, and that figure describes the operator's own processing rather than the leg a bank or a blockchain adds afterwards. A$75 is the smallest amount Zoome Casino will process, which sits well above the deposit floor and rules out withdrawing in dribs and drabs. Every payout at Zoome Casino Australia leaves on the rail that funded the account in the first place.

Three ceilings then govern the pace. A day allows A$1,500, a week A$7,500, and a month A$15,000, and they stack rather than replace one another. For most players those numbers never bind. For anyone sitting on a five-figure balance after a good night at the tables, they set a schedule: a A$15,000 balance needs ten separate daily requests at minimum before it has all moved. That is worth knowing before a session at Zoome Casino rather than after it. The first request from any account waits on completed verification, and crypto is the quickest rail once approval has landed, since the blockchain leg finishes in minutes where a card refund can take business days. 🏆 How bonus credit behaves at a table

Bonus money and live tables are an awkward fit, and the terms make that explicit rather than hiding it. The welcome package runs across three deposits, with 100% up to A$1,500 on the first, 50% up to A$1,125 on the second and 100% up to A$1,125 on the third, plus 250 free spins spread across the sequence. All of it carries a 40x playthrough, and the Zoome Casino Australia terms weight game types differently when that requirement is being cleared.

⚖️ Why reels clear faster than tables

Pokies count at full weight toward the 40x figure, while table and live games contribute at a reduced rate. In practice that means an evening spent on blackjack moves the requirement a fraction of the distance the same money would cover on a reel. Neither is wrong, but a player who claims the package and then heads straight for the streamed floor should expect the playthrough to sit largely untouched. Treating the bonus as reel money and the live rooms as cash play is the cleaner way to run both. The remaining requirement is shown on the bonus panel, which the Zoome Casino app carries in the same place as the desktop site.

🚫 The stake cap while credit is live

A$7.50 per round is the maximum bet permitted while any bonus balance remains, and that applies at the tables as much as on the reels. It is a low ceiling for a live table, low enough that several blackjack seats sit above it at their minimums. Breaching the cap puts the offer at risk rather than simply refusing the bet, which is the most common way a package is lost. Clearing the playthrough first, then playing live with cash, avoids the collision entirely.

👑 Points, levels and tiers

One point lands for every A$30 wagered on reels, and those points drive a ten-level ladder grouped under five named tiers. Bronze, Silver, Gold and Platinum are the published four, with a fifth called Secret sitting above them at the top of the ladder. Because progress runs on turnover rather than results, a losing session advances an account exactly as far as a winning one of the same size.

The counter never resets, so a month away costs nothing already banked. Each level carries its own benefits, and the current position shows on the account panel behind the Zoome Casino login. The structure clearly favours the regular over the occasional visitor: someone playing modest amounts several nights a week climbs faster than a player who arrives once a quarter with a large bankroll. Live play sits outside the point maths, since points accrue on reels, which is worth factoring in for anyone who spends most of their time at a table.
